vivo V23 5G Smartphone Officially Launched in Kenya


vivo smartphone has officially launched the vivo V23 5G in Kenya, its latest smartphone in the V series. 

The Vivo V23 5G is a camera focused device and comes with a unique rear panel that changes color when exposed to UV light and sunlight. It’s also the company’s first 5G device in the market.

vivo V23 5G sports a 6.44-inch full-HD+ (1,080×2,400 pixels) AMOLED display and is powered by MediaTek Dimensity 920 SoC paired with up to 12GB of RAM and up to 256GB of onboard storage.

For the cameras, we are getting a 64-megapixel primary sensor with an f/1.89 aperture lens, an 8-megapixel wide-angle lens with an f/2.2 aperture lens, and a 2-megapixel macro sensor with an f/2.4 aperture lens. At the front there’s a dual-camera setup with a 50-megapixel primary sensor with an f/2.0 aperture lens and an 8-megapixel wide-angle sensor with an f/2.28 aperture lens.

vivo V23 5G packs a 4,200mAh battery and support 44W fast charging. The smartphone ships with Android 12 and FuntouchOS 12.

vivo V23 5G comes in two colour variants, namely the Sunshine Gold and Stardust Black. Although, the Gold version is the variant that features colour changing glass rear panel.

vivo V23 5G pricing and availability

The V23 5G will be available in Kenya at a retail price of Ksh. 59,999. Pre-orders start today till the 27th while the official sales will go live on February 28th.
